Custom App for Electronic Monitoring and Incident Management
Electronic monitoring companies operate under constant pressure to respond to incidents quickly and accurately. When incident registration depends on calls, messages and disconnected notes, operational traceability is lost and service consistency is compromised.
Context of the problem
In practice, incidents arrive through multiple channels such as alarm centers, phone calls, WhatsApp and manual logs, creating fragmented information and inconsistent records.
Field technicians often receive incomplete work orders, leading to inefficiencies and unnecessary travel between service calls.
Without integration between monitoring centers and field operations, each team works with partial visibility of the operation.
Signs the operation needs structure
When incidents must be recorded multiple times to ensure tracking, the operational flow is already fragmented.
Dependence on informal communication to confirm service status indicates lack of control.
The inability to access complete service history signals structural operational gaps.
What happens without control
Manual and fragmented records increase the risk of errors and lost information.
Teams spend more time correcting and reorganizing tasks than executing them.
As volume grows, the lack of central control limits scalability and service quality.
How to structure the process before the app
It is essential to define how incidents are created, validated and assigned to field teams.
Standardizing core data such as incident type, location and priority ensures consistency.
Clear operational roles between monitoring, dispatch and field execution are required.
